#59a725 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#59a725 is composed of 34.9% red, 65.5%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 77.8% yellow and 34.5% black. It has a hue angle of 96 degrees, a saturation of 63.7% and a lightness of 40%. #59a725 color hex could be obtained by blending #b2ff4a with #004f00.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

#59a725 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#59a725 has RGB values of R:89, G:167, B:37 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0, Y:0.78,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 5875493.
